Colin Gray is the latest parent to be charged and convicted in the U.S. in connection with a mass shooting carried out by their child. Judge Primm noted the novelty of the school shooting case, saying it’s the first of its kind in Georgia and the second he’s aware of in the nation. The judge told Colin Gray that if he had used gun locks or removed the ammunition from his house, “you wouldn’t be here today.” Several of the family members of those killed in the school shooting addressed the court on Thursday, speaking to the pain they continue to endure. Several other parents have been convicted in the U.S. in connection with a mass shooting carried out by their children.
